If your sciatica symptoms are from the typical lower back nerve root irritation and you feel pain when bending and standing then you could try to reduce the inflammation in the lower back region with hot cold therapy. Ice can help reduce inflammation while heat encourages blood flow to the painful area which speeds healing. Alternating heat and ice therapy can provide immediate relief of sciatic nerve pain. When using heat therapy the heat source should be warm as tolerated and not hot. Portable percussive Therapy Action Electric Handheld Massager with Long Handle. As a general rule heat therapy can be used for 15 to 20 minutes with breaks in between to avoid skin damage. It is important to note that the overuse of cooling therapy may lead to skin damage such as frostbite andor damage to the superficial nerves neuropathy.
